The Pros of a Career in Real Estate

  1. Financial Rewards
    One of the most significant advantages of a career in real estate is the potential for financial rewards. Some real estate agents can make over six figures yearly with commissions and fees. There are also opportunities to earn passive income from investments such as rental properties or flipping homes.
  1. Flexible Schedule
    Real estate offers great flexibility when setting your schedule and workload. You can decide whom you want to work with and how much time you want to devote to each client. This makes it ideal for people who want the freedom to work on their terms.
  1. Variety of Opportunities
    There are numerous opportunities within real estate, from residential to commercial, investment properties to flipping homes. This means you can choose the type of business that best suits your interests and skills.
  1. The Chance to Be Your Own Boss
    When you become a real estate agent, you can be your own boss. You can decide how you want to run your business and whom you want to work with. This autonomy can be extremely rewarding for those who don’t want to be tied to a 9-5 job.

The Cons of a Career in Real Estate

  1. High-Stress Levels
    Real estate can be a very stressful job, as it involves long hours, tight deadlines, and dealing with demanding clients. If you don’t have the right temperament for this kind of work, it could lead to burnout.
  1. Uncertainty
    The real estate market is unpredictable, and there’s no guarantee that your investments will pay off or that you’ll make a sale. This means you have to be prepared for periods of financial instability.
  1. Competition
    The real estate market is highly competitive, so standing out and making a name for yourself can be challenging. You’ll need to work hard and stay ahead of the competition to succeed.

Skills Needed for a Career in Real Estate

To succeed in a career in real estate, several vital skills and qualities are essential.

  1. Good Problem-Solving Skills
    Having good strategic and problem-solving skills is essential, as you’ll need to be able to think on your feet and come up with creative solutions to complex issues.
  1. Marketing and Social Media Savvy
    Marketing and social media savvy are also necessary, as you’ll need to be able to promote yourself and your services to gain new clients.
  1. Knowledge of the Market
    To identify properties that meet the needs of their clients, real estate agents must be knowledgeable about the local real estate market. This includes researching current listings and finding out which homes have recently been sold.
  1. Networking
    Real estate is a people business; building relationships with contacts in related industries (such as lenders and appraisers) is essential to success in this field. Agents need to develop strong networking capabilities and networks whenever possible. They should attend relevant events and conferences within their industry to enhance their relationships.
  1. Negotiation Skills
    Successful real estate agents must be able to negotiate effectively for buyers and sellers when it comes time for a property offer or a sale price settlement. They need to stay abreast of strategies for engaging in effective negotiations so both parties are satisfied at the end of the transaction.
  1. Computer Skills
    Technology has overtaken many aspects of the real estate profession, so computer literacy is essential in today’s digital age – especially since many transactions are completed electronically or via web portals instead of traditional face-to-face contact between agents, buyers, and sellers. Agents must become proficient at using computers, online tools, and other digital devices to communicate quickly with clients and colleagues from remote locations, create virtual tours for prospective homebuyers, update web pages, access databases, build presentations, and more.
  1. Sales Ability
    Many principles associated with sales apply directly to successful work as a real estate agent, including sincerity, trustworthiness, enthusiasm, problem-solving ability over objections raised by clients, and more. Ultimately, success in this profession requires excellent communication skills and familiarity working with various types of consumers – first-time buyers versus those reentering the market – plus brokers or investors purchasing multiple properties dwelling structures like apartments, rental units, and more.
  1. Customer Service
    Real estate agents should always make customer service their top priority. This means being responsive to client inquiries, following up promptly, and ensuring all communication is professional, respectful, and courteous. Agents must also be prepared to go above and beyond the call of duty to help their clients through what can be a stressful process.
